I you mean to the far right, these are active programs, that start when
windows starts, do you not want them to start with windows, if so, there
should be a setting in each programs configuration menu to stop this
behavior.

Winpatrol will also do this.
http://www.winpatrol.com/

This is not the quick launch area of the tool bar, this is the notification
area and shows what programs are active, even temporarily.
Search help for toolbar.
